2007 Accord EX 4 cyl-- at rare intervals, once a month or so, when I come to a stop at light or to park the idle RPM does not drop to the normal 700 or so, but stays above 1,000, or over 2,000 if I shift to park/neutral. Have to jam my foot on the brake to keep car from lurching forward. Has done this since day 1. So far cannot duplicate at dealer--- apparantly no service bulletins. Safety concern, esp. With inattentive driver. Any ideas?

Have them check the idle air control motor (IAC). It maintains the idle speed. Keep in mind, it is considered an emissions component and will fall under the emissions warranty if you are still under 50K miles.
